Description

1 letter and envelope from Yoshiko Kubo to Clara Breed.

Transcription:
April 25, 1942/Dear Miss Breed,/This is just a very short letter to let you know that I received your book. I was very surprised to go to the Post Office and find a package waiting for me. The surprise turned to real pleasure when I saw what the package contained. Many many thanks and here is wishing you the best of everything. /The "Pacemaker"--the weekly paper here came out yesterday (second edition) and one of the articles was about the opening of a circulating library soon. I will write again and let you know when the library does open./The family sends their best regards to the library staff and Miss McNary./Sincerely,/Yoshiko Kubo
